WebPoppy plantation in Gostan valley, Nimruz Province Afghanistan has long had a history of opium poppy cultivation and harvest. As of 2024, Afghanistan's harvest produces more than 90% of illicit heroin globally, and more than 95% of the European supply. More land is used for opium in Afghanistan than is used for coca cultivation in Latin America. WebThe First Opium War (Chinese: 第一次鴉片戰爭; pinyin: Dìyīcì Yāpiàn Zhànzhēng), also known as the Opium War or the Anglo-Sino War was a series of military engagements fought between Britain and the Qing dynasty of China between 1839 and 1842. Phenanthrenes such as morphine, codeine, and thebaine are the main psychoactive constituents. Web6 May 2024 · Opium, with the common name opium poppy and scientific name Papaver somniferum, is composed of many alkaloid compounds. It is because of these alkaloids that the drug exerts an analgesic, anesthetic and addictive properties. Nahargarh SHO Tejendra Singh Sengar said that police team received information about a drug smuggler … cromo-ratiopharm kombipackungWebOpium ( Papaver somniferum) is a CNS depressant and narcotic analgesic; it is not a hallucinogen. It exerts its effects through specific opiate receptors (ORs) (such as mu (MOR), delta (DOR), kappa (KOR), nociceptin receptor (NOP)).
